Shelter staff gave this crying Chihuahua a pink sweater to keep her warm, but a video shared online is what truly saved her life.
Abandoned dogs and overcrowded shelters are popping up in headlines more than ever. Many advocates are raising awareness, yet some people still don’t listen.
One owner of a one‑year‑old Chihuahua apparently decided she no longer needed her dog. So she dropped her off at a kill shelter without a word goodbye. The poor pup was left heartbroken, crying amidst strangers.
The Video Broke Countless Hearts

This young Chihuahua, with soft white fur, was so overwhelmed by her surroundings that she wouldn’t budge from the spot where she’d been left.
Volunteers at Carson Animal Shelter could see the sorrow in her eyes. Sadly, there wasn’t much they could do at first.
They did manage to put her in a pink sweater, hoping to offer a bit of comfort. But it wasn’t enough. Each night, the little dog fell asleep crying.

Time was critical. The shelter was overcrowded, and her situation grew increasingly urgent: she was at risk of euthanasia.
One volunteer had an idea. They decided to record a video of the Chihuahua to show the world what she was going through.
It worked. The video quickly touched the hearts of people everywhere after being posted to the shelter’s Facebook page.
“Last Minute” Happy Ending

It wasn’t long before a woman came across the post and showed it to a friend who had been thinking about adoption.
When her friend saw the video, the decision came easily. She chose to give this little dog the home she so desperately needed.
Today, the Chihuahua is safe and sound in Missouri, living with people who love her. After all she’s been through, she finally has the life she deserves.
